The increasing global concerns about carbon emission and secure energy generation spurred a renewed interest in nuclear energy, alongside with development of advanced nuclear reactor designs and fuel cycles. This book proposes several solutions to improve the cycle of a Light Water Reactor (LWR). It focuses in particular on development of fuel cycles and operational strategies for the International Reactor Innovative and Secure (IRIS), an advanced LWR with integral design developed by an international consortium led by Westinghouse. The solutions proposed combine proven LWR tech­nology with innovative engineering, therefore enabling IRIS, and the larger class of advanced LWRs, to meet aggressive licensing schedule without forgoing key economic and safety requirements for the fuel cycle of an advanced plant. Since the study has been performed through a joint collaboration with the nuclear industry, focus is maintained not only on the quality and innovation of the solutions proposed but also on their effective applicability in the near future. For these reasons, this book will appeal both the researcher and the engineer interested in the future of the nuclear energy.
